Starts Jul 4 Feldstei bondage/torture cover, issue #3. Ingels, Wood, and Kamen art. Horror, Crime, and shock books that appeared around 1952. Each E.C. Annual contains four complete books that did not sell on the stands which were rebound in the annual format, minus the covers, and sold from the E.C. Office and on the stands in key cities. The contents of each annual may vary in the same year. Cover price $0.25.

Starts Jul 4 Cover by Fernando Fernandez. Stories and art by Domingo Mandrafina, Oscar Fraga, A. Reynoso, Cirilo Munoz, Oscar Stepancich and Larry Woromay. Legendary publisher Myron Fass presents gory tales of horror and the macabre. A struggling actress finds an unlikely benefactor in a female vampire. In an oft-reprinted story, a joke visit to a haunted house becomes all too horrifyingly real. A morgue worker discovers the gnomelike creatures who secretly cause accidental deaths, and then they discover him. Featuring altered reprints from Chamber of Chills and other 1950s pre-Code comics. Vampire; The House That Dripped Blood; The Corpse; The Devil's Monster; Bloody Ten Fingers; Tunnel Crawlers; Monster; The Dead Live; Head Shrinkers; The Rack; Facts for Ghouls; Weird Facts. 8 1/2-in. x 11-in., 64 pages, B&W.
